Output 83b7795fdec7a566fed523bf24f52b1e5f5863b418265169d91dac16012f4630:1

value
16900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134f53c3c82114827525f1f2ef0e246cf7793028 OP_EQUAL
address
33T7nwSY5GSpZ8PhVrBW2cASp1RwutuRqC
transaction
83b7795fdec7a566fed523bf24f52b1e5f5863b418265169d91dac16012f4630
spent
true